Katrina and the Waves is a British - American pop rock band that won the Eurovision Song Contest in 1997 .

The band was created in Cambridge in 1981 by the guitar player of the band “ Soft Boys ” Kimberley Ryu called “The Ways”. The band also included drummer Alex Cooper and two Americans - guitarist Katrina Leskanich and bass guitarist Vince de la Cruz. Soon, in the role of vocalist of the group, Ryu changed Leskanich, and it was decided to include her name in the name of the group.
In 1983, the musicians signed a contract with the Canadian recording studio "Attic", and in 1983 - with the American company "Capitol". The album Katrina & The Waves released by her was a success both in the USA and in Europe, and the song “ Walking On Sunshine ” recorded on it became a hit, taking eighth place in the British and ninth in the American charts . As a result, the group was nominated for a Grammy Award in the nomination “Best New Artist”. Subsequently, the group signed a contract with the company SBK Records, but the musicians have not achieved much success in the United States.
After returning to the UK in 1997, the group won the Eurovision Song Contest with the song "Love Shine A Light", which then ranked third in the UK, and second in the Austrian and Norwegian charts. The success of the song helped the musicians sign a contract with Warner and release a new album, Walk On Water. However, in 1999 the team disintegrated, and its members continued their independent speeches.
